IBM Aspera
enterpriseHigh-speed file transfer software that uses FASP technology to move large data sets across long-distance networks.
Aspera transfer resumption preserves progress after interruptions, reducing re-transfer for large datasets.
IBM Aspera accelerates network file transfer over WAN using UDP-based transport with TCP optimization and transfer resumption. It supports secure managed file transfer patterns such as HTTPS and standard enterprise workflows that pair encryption with checksum integrity verification.
Administration focuses on transfer policy configuration, endpoint management, and operational visibility for high-volume movements across domains. It fits teams that need predictable throughput during latency and packet loss events while retaining transfer control via automation and API integration.
- +UDP-based accelerated transfers maintain throughput under WAN latency and packet loss
- +Transfer resumption reduces cost of interrupted uploads and downloads
- +Checksum integrity verification supports end-to-end validation workflows
- +Automation via API enables event-driven transfer triggers and orchestration
- –High-speed tuning requires careful configuration of network paths and ports
- –Governance needs more endpoint and policy management work than GUI-only MFT
Best for: Fits when IT teams need repeatable high-speed WAN transfers with transfer resumption and API-driven orchestration.

CrushFTP
SMBMulti-protocol file transfer server for secure sharing, synchronization, and automated data movement.
Directory monitoring event hooks that can run custom post-transfer actions per site and user context.
CrushFTP focuses on on-prem managed file transfer with a Java-based server that can operate as an SFTP endpoint or FTPS endpoint. It supports transfer automation via directory monitoring and scheduled jobs, with event hooks that can trigger post-transfer actions.
The admin model centers on user and group permissions, connection limits, and per-user or per-site configuration knobs that affect throughput and session behavior. CrushFTP also includes extensibility points that let teams integrate custom logic around transfers without replacing the core MFT service.
- +Supports SFTP and FTPS endpoints from one server deployment
- +Directory monitoring can trigger post-transfer workflows on file changes
- +RBAC-like permissions via users and groups with per-account configuration
- +Extensibility supports custom actions tied to transfer events
- –Admin UI and configuration depth increase onboarding time for new teams
- –Advanced WAN optimization features are less explicit than some enterprise MFT competitors
- –Audit and governance reporting can require extra configuration to match compliance workflows
- –High-scale deployments may need careful tuning of threads, limits, and storage paths
Best for: Fits when IT teams need on-prem SFTP and FTPS plus event-driven post-transfer actions.

WinSCP
SMBWindows file transfer client for SFTP, SCP, FTP, WebDAV, and Amazon S3 with automation support.
Session-based scripting with post-transfer hooks lets administrators chain transfer and validation steps without a separate workflow server.
WinSCP targets IT teams that need reliable file transfers from desktop-style administration through automated scripting. It supports SFTP, FTPS, and SCP in a client built around session profiles, transfer queues, and repeatable automation via command-line and script files.
WinSCP also provides core integration primitives like event hooks for post-transfer steps and a searchable interface for browsing and validating remote directories. Its focus stays on operator workflows, transfer verification, and transfer resumption patterns rather than on enterprise-wide managed file transfer orchestration.
- +SFTP, FTPS, and SCP support covers common secure transfer needs
- +Session profiles and scripts reduce repeat setup for recurring endpoints
- +Transfer resumption and checksum options help minimize avoidable retransfers
- +Batch mode and command scripts enable scheduled and repeatable jobs
- –Limited enterprise governance compared with dedicated managed file transfer platforms
- –No built-in multi-node transfer orchestration or centralized workflow execution
- –Advanced routing and protocol translation needs require external components
- –Large-scale automation demands more scripting discipline than workflow engines
Best for: Fits when teams need secure SFTP and FTPS transfer automation with repeatable scripts.

Transfer resumption and interruption handling for large datasets
IBM Aspera and ExaVault both emphasize recovery from interrupted sessions through transfer resumption behavior. This protects large uploads and downloads from restarting and reduces re-transfer effort after WAN disruption.
WAN throughput behavior under loss and latency
IBM Aspera uses UDP-based accelerated transfers and documents transfer resumption to maintain throughput under WAN latency and packet loss conditions. This is the primary differentiator versus workflow-first products that focus more on orchestration than acceleration mechanics.
